Factors Affecting the Efficiency of a wheel sprocket Setup

Several factors can influence the efficiency of a wheel sprocket system in power transmission and motion control applications. These factors should be carefully considered and optimized to ensure the system’s overall effectiveness and performance:

  • 1. Friction: Friction between the wheel, sprocket, and the chain or belt can lead to energy losses. Using high-quality materials and lubrication can help reduce friction and improve efficiency.
  • 2. Alignment: Proper alignment between the wheel and the sprocket is critical. Misalignment can cause increased wear, noise, and reduced efficiency. Regular maintenance and alignment checks are essential.
  • 3. Tension: The correct tension in the chain or belt is crucial for efficient power transmission. Too loose or too tight tension can lead to performance issues and premature wear.
  • 4. Material and Design: The choice of materials for the wheel sprocket, as well as their design, can impact efficiency. High-quality materials and well-engineered components reduce wear and improve overall system performance.
  • 5. Load Distribution: Uneven load distribution across the wheel sprocket can lead to localized wear and decreased efficiency. Ensuring proper load distribution helps maintain uniform wear and power transmission.
  • 6. Environmental Factors: Harsh environmental conditions, such as dust, moisture, and extreme temperatures, can affect the efficiency of the system. Choosing suitable materials and implementing protective measures can mitigate these effects.
  • 7. Maintenance: Regular maintenance, including lubrication, inspection, and timely replacement of worn components, is vital for the long-term efficiency of the system.
  • 8. Speed and Torque: The operating speed and torque requirements of the application should be considered when selecting the appropriate wheel sprocket size and specifications.
  • 9. Chain or Belt Type: Different types of chains or belts, such as roller chains, silent chains, or toothed belts, have varying efficiencies. Choosing the right type for the specific application is crucial.
  • 10. System Integration: The wheel sprocket system should be integrated correctly with other components in the machinery to ensure smooth operation and minimal energy losses.

By carefully considering and optimizing these factors, it is possible to improve the efficiency of the wheel sprocket system, leading to reduced energy consumption, less wear and tear, and overall better performance.

Special Considerations for Using a wheel sprocket System in Off-Road Vehicles

Off-road vehicles operate in rugged and challenging environments, which can put additional stress on the wheel sprocket system. Here are some special considerations to keep in mind when using a wheel sprocket system in off-road vehicles:

  1. Material Selection: Choose high-quality materials for the wheel sprocket that can withstand rough terrains, impacts, and exposure to elements. Materials like hardened steel or alloys with good impact resistance are commonly used.
  2. Sealing and Protection: Ensure that the wheel bearings and sprocket teeth are adequately sealed to prevent dirt, mud, water, and other debris from entering. Proper sealing helps to maintain smooth operation and prolong the lifespan of components.
  3. Reinforcement: Consider reinforcing the wheel sprocket assembly if the vehicle will encounter heavy loads or extreme conditions. Reinforcements can add strength and durability to handle challenging off-road conditions.
  4. Lubrication: Use a high-quality lubricant suitable for off-road conditions. Frequent lubrication is crucial to reduce friction, prevent corrosion, and protect components from wear and tear.
  5. Regular Inspection: Off-road vehicles experience higher vibrations and shocks, leading to accelerated wear. Perform regular inspections to detect any signs of damage, misalignment, or wear. Address issues promptly to avoid further problems.
  6. Shock Absorption: Consider incorporating shock-absorbing features or suspension systems to mitigate the impact on the wheel sprocket system during off-road driving. This helps to protect the components and improve overall vehicle performance.
  7. Environmental Considerations: Off-road environments often expose the wheel sprocket system to dirt, sand, water, and other harsh elements. Choose coatings or treatments that offer corrosion resistance to protect against environmental damage.
  8. Weight Consideration: Off-road vehicles may need to be lightweight to navigate difficult terrains effectively. Ensure the wheel sprocket components strike a balance between durability and weight to optimize vehicle performance.
  9. Service and Maintenance: Establish a regular maintenance schedule and perform necessary servicing after each off-road trip. Cleaning, inspection, and replacement of worn parts are vital to ensure the system’s reliability.

By taking these special considerations into account, the wheel sprocket system in off-road vehicles can withstand the demands of rough terrains and provide reliable performance in challenging environments.

Role of a wheel sprocket in a Mechanical System

In a mechanical system, a wheel sprocket play a crucial role in transferring motion and power from one component to another. They are essential elements of various machines and mechanisms, such as bicycles, conveyor systems, automobiles, and industrial machinery. Let’s explore their functions in more detail:

1. Wheel:

The wheel is a circular component with a central shaft (axle) that allows it to rotate freely around the axle’s axis. Its primary functions include:

  • Motion Transmission: When a force is applied to the wheel’s outer edge, it rotates around the axle, enabling the transfer of linear motion into rotational motion.
  • Load Bearing: The wheel’s structure and material are designed to support and distribute the load placed on it, allowing smooth movement over various surfaces.
  • Reduction of Friction: By using wheels, the friction between the moving object and the ground is significantly reduced, making it easier to move heavy loads with less effort.
  • Directional Control: Wheels can be attached to steering mechanisms to control the direction of movement in vehicles and other equipment.

2. Sprocket:

A sprocket is a toothed wheel designed to mesh with a chain or a belt, facilitating motion transfer between the sprocket and the chain/belt. Its key functions include:

  • Power Transmission: When rotational force (torque) is applied to the sprocket, the teeth engage with the links of the chain or belt, transferring motion and power from one sprocket to another.
  • Speed and Torque Conversion: Different-sized sprockets can be used to adjust the speed and torque of the driven component in a mechanical system.
  • Positive Drive: The teeth on the sprocket and the links on the chain/belt create a positive drive system, reducing the likelihood of slippage or loss of power during operation.
  • Chain/Belt Tensioning: Sprockets help maintain proper tension in the chain or belt, ensuring optimal performance and longevity of the power transmission system.

Together, wheels and sprockets form a vital part of mechanical systems, enabling efficient motion transmission, power transfer, and control in a wide range of applications across various industries.
